NA-246: MQM beats all opponents in Karachi by-poll

Kanwar Naveed secured 93,125 votes, Imran Ismail got 22000 votes while Rashid Naseem got 12000
KARACHI: (Dunya News) – Muttahida Qaumi Movement (MQM) candidate Kanwar Naveed Jamil has on Thursday defeated all its opponents in NA-246 by-election. Kanwar Naveed secured 93,125 votes in the election to win back MQM’s vacated seat while Imran Ismail of Pakistan Tehreek-i-Insaf (PTI) remained runner-up with 22000 votes. Rashid Naseem of Jamaat Islami (JI) got 12,000 votes, reported Dunya News.
Although there were 11 candidates in the constituency yet the contest was mainly between the MQM, JI and PTI candidates. This seat had been vacated by defected MQM leader Nabeel Gabol.
Polling process started at 8 in the morning and continued till 5 in the evening. There were 213 polling stations in the constituency where police and Rangers were deployed in heavy numbers.
